How to Buy Land for Development in Bhopal

Buying land for development in Bhopal involves several crucial steps, each requiring careful consideration to ensure a successful investment. Bhopal, known for its rich history and rapid urbanization, has become a hotspot for real estate development. Whether you are looking to build residential complexes, commercial spaces, or mixed-use properties, understanding the process is essential.

1. Research the Market

Before purchasing land, it is vital to conduct thorough market research. Analyze the real estate trends in different neighborhoods of Bhopal. Look for areas with good infrastructure, accessibility, and potential for growth. Data from real estate platforms and local government websites can provide insights into property values and upcoming developments.

2. Determine Your Budget

Establishing a budget is crucial. Consider not only the purchase price of the land but also additional costs such as registration, taxes, and development fees. Factor in future expenses related to construction and permits to have a clear financial plan.

3. Identify Suitable Locations

In Bhopal, certain areas are more suitable for development than others. Look into localities like Hoshangabad Road, Bypass Road, and areas around the Bhopal Railway Station, which offer better connectivity and commercial viability. Pay attention to future development plans by the government, like new highways or public transport projects that could enhance the value of your investment.

4. Verify Land Title and Ownership

Once you identify a potential piece of land, it is crucial to verify the title and ownership history. Ensure that the land is free from disputes and litigation. Checking the encumbrance certificate and land records at the local revenue office can help confirm the legal status of the property.

5. Assess Zoning and Land Use Regulations

Understanding local zoning laws is vital before purchasing land for development. Bhopal's master plan dictates how land can be used. Ensure the land you are considering is zoned for your intended purpose, whether residential, commercial, or industrial. This step will help you avoid legal issues in the future.

7. Make an Offer and Negotiate

Once you’ve identified land that meets your criteria, it's time to make an offer. Be prepared to negotiate the price based on your research and the property’s condition. Good negotiation skills can often lead to a better deal.

8. Complete the Purchase

After agreeing on a price, you will need to complete the necessary paperwork. This includes preparing a sales deed and having it registered. Ensure that all legal formalities are completed, including payment of stamp duty and registration fees, to make your land purchase official.

9. Plan for Development

Once the purchase is finalized, you can begin planning your development project. This includes hiring architects, obtaining permits, and designing your development according to the local regulations and community needs.
